Abstract
A Michelson interferometer stationary mirror friction wheel safety adjusting screw is manufactured by adding a circular groove to the outer circle of a big cylinder of a Michelson interferometer stationary mirror adjusting screw, wherein a friction wheel is sleeved outside the big cylinder of the adjusting screw, a locking screw is arranged in the radial direction of the friction wheel, and a friction rod is fixed between the friction wheel and the circular groove of the adjusting screw by the locking screw. The moment of force of the friction wheel on the adjusting screw can be adjusted by adjusting pressure of the locking screw on the friction rod, wherein the pressure of the locking screw on the friction rod is adjusted by a professional, the moment of force produced can only enable the adjusting screw to rotate normally, and once resistance exceeds a given moment of force, the friction wheel slips.
Description
Technical field
The present invention relates to Michelson interferometer, be specifically related to the set screw of Michelson interferometer stationary mirror.
Background technology
The set screw of dependence Michelson interferometer stationary mirror is regulated the position in the equal inclination interference image center of circle, and operation easier is very large, accidentally just how has rotated, and causes hot spot not overlapping, and interference image has not all had.When relying on girt screw and the vertical pull bar screw fine setting Michelson equal inclination interference image center of circle; the pull bar screw threads usually can occur and enter and also do not have when the end or back-out come off to transfer to the interference fringe center of circle phenomenon at film viewing screen middle part, especially can cause interference image to disappear fully when the pull bar screw screws out to come off.Patent " Michelson interferometer stationary mirror cross bar set screw (application number: 2012105282363) " adds a cross bar on the set screw of stationary mirror, realized that set screw rotates that arc length strengthens and corresponding rotational angle is very little, can accurately grasp the fine setting amplitude of equal inclination interference image home position, but, the set screw of 4 millimeters is only arranged for string diameter, and the moment that cross bar produces may cause the improper damage of screw thread.
Summary of the invention
The damage that causes in order to overcome cross bar possibility double thread, the present invention has designed a kind of Michelson interferometer stationary mirror friction pulley insurance set screw, both can regulate hot spot and overlap the generation interference image, can accurately finely tune again the position in the equal inclination interference image center of circle.
Michelson interferometer stationary mirror friction pulley insurance set screw of the present invention is exactly annular groove of processing on the big column external diameter of Michelson interferometer stationary mirror set screw, friction pulley is enclosed within outside the big column of set screw, upwards there is a lock screw in the footpath of friction pulley, lock screw is fixed on friction lever between the annular groove of friction pulley and set screw, regulate lock screw to the pressure of friction lever, just can regulate friction pulley to the moment of set screw, lock screw is set up by the professional the pressure of friction lever, the moment that produces can only drive the set screw normal rotation, in case the moment of resistance has surpassed the moment of setting, friction pulley will skid.
But advantage of the present invention is both coarse adjustment hot spot coincidence status of Michelson interferometer stationary mirror friction pulley insurance set screw, can accurately finely tune again the home position of equal inclination interference image, also can prevent the damage of double thread.Simultaneously, because abandon the micro-tensioning system of original girt screw and vertical this equal inclination interference image home position of pull bar screw fully, whole apparatus structure is simplified.
